Multisite DAG Exchange 2010

We have a multisite DAG and Splunk seems to treat 2 sites of the DAG as different clusters. Under Operations>Systems>Clustering it displays primary site with 3 Exchange servers in DAG as a single DAG cluster and the DR site as a seperate cluster. Is there a way to combine the 2 clusters into 1?

This is because exchange 2010 treats this as two separate clusters within the topology. You will need to alter the underlying searches to create custom segmentation.
